RELIABLE Definition Meaning | Dictionary. com Reliable, infallible, trustworthy apply to persons, objects, ideas, or information that can be depended upon with confident certainty Reliable suggests consistent dependability of judgment, character, performance, or result: a reliable formula, judge, car, meteorologist
